I built it a few days ago.
a common error happens when you build google-go-lang: you have to logout, login again and only then build the rest of the queue of the docker dependencies (docker included). google-go-lang install files in /etc/profile/ that make the system use its own go compiler instead of the one shipped with gcc (that's no good for building docker and its dependencies).
